The Global Chili Seeds Market is witnessing significant growth, driven by increasing consumer demand for spicy food products, the rising adoption of organic farming, and advancements in seed technology. In 2023, the market was valued at USD 1.5 billion, and it is projected to surpass USD 2.8 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 8.2% during the forecast period (2023–2031).
Chili seeds are an essential component of
chili cultivation, which is extensively used in the food industry for fresh
consumption, spice production, and processed food products. The demand for
high-yielding and disease-resistant chili seed varieties is increasing as
farmers seek better productivity and profitability.
Drivers
1. Growing Popularity of Spicy Food
Products
The increasing consumer preference for
spicy and flavored food products globally is one of the primary drivers of the
chili seeds market. The rising influence of Asian and Latin American cuisines
across different regions has fueled the demand for various chili varieties.
2. Expansion of Organic Farming Practices
The shift toward organic farming and
sustainable agricultural practices is boosting the demand for non-GMO and
organic chili seeds. Consumers are becoming more health-conscious, driving the
need for organically grown chilies free from chemical fertilizers and
pesticides.
3. Technological Advancements in Seed
Development
Ongoing research and innovation in seed
breeding techniques, such as hybridization and genetically improved seeds, have
enhanced disease resistance, higher yields, and better adaptability to diverse
climatic conditions.
Restraints
1. Climate Sensitivity and Pest
Susceptibility
Chili cultivation is highly sensitive to
climatic conditions and pest attacks, which pose challenges for farmers.
Droughts, excessive rainfall, or temperature variations can negatively impact
chili yields.
2. High Initial Investment in Hybrid and
Organic Seeds
While hybrid and organic seeds offer better
yields, they require higher initial investments, which can be a financial
burden for small-scale farmers, particularly in developing countries.

Market by Seed Type Insights
Based on seed type, the Hybrid Seeds
segment dominated the market in 2023 and is expected to continue its dominance
during the forecast period. Hybrid chili seeds offer better disease resistance,
higher yield potential, and adaptability to different climates, making them the
preferred choice among commercial farmers.
Market by End-Use Insights
In terms of end-use, the Commercial Farming
segment accounted for the largest market share in 2023. Large-scale commercial
farming operations require high-yielding, disease-resistant chili seeds to
ensure productivity and profitability. Additionally, the rising demand for
chili in the spice and food processing industries further fuels growth in this
segment.
Market by Regional Insights
1. Asia-Pacific: The Largest Market
Asia-Pacific held the largest market share
in 2023, driven by high chili consumption in countries such as India, China,
Thailand, and Vietnam. India, in particular, is one of the largest chili
producers and exporters worldwide.
2. North America: Growing Popularity of
Ethnic Cuisines
North America is witnessing strong growth
due to the rising popularity of ethnic cuisines, particularly Mexican and Asian
dishes. The increasing demand for fresh and processed chili products is driving
the market in this region.
3. Latin America: Expanding Chili
Cultivation
Latin America, particularly countries like
Mexico and Brazil, is experiencing an increase in chili farming due to
favorable climatic conditions and high domestic demand.
4. Europe: Rising Demand for Organic and
Specialty Chili Varieties
The European market is experiencing a
growing demand for organic and exotic chili varieties, with consumers
preferring specialty products for gourmet and health-conscious diets.
